Output e7aff3c177855f797dfc48354fb3bcd4d2f9d0420ccfa8ca368267e19b4f31d5:3

value
579173
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23be7a69d9f663fdf8b82078a6aaffbf90329c0b OP_EQUAL
address
34x1kuwgDfb4Sxp9w5meEFjtFj9PfWe17f
transaction
e7aff3c177855f797dfc48354fb3bcd4d2f9d0420ccfa8ca368267e19b4f31d5
spent
true